Have there been any changes recently to Edge Rails that might prohibit
controllers that are nested more than one directory deep from been
loaded/accessed?

I recently created a new subsection to the administration portion of
my application, but the controllers I create or move into this sub
directory are not accessible. Has anyone else tried this recently?

Here's an abbreviated look at my directory structure:

app/controllers
    base_controller.rb (BaseController < ApplicationController)
    /admin
        base_controller.rb (Admin::BaseController < BaseController)
        locations_controller.rb (Admin::LocationsController <
Admin::BaseController)
        /tabs
            details_controller.rb (Admin::Tabs::DetailsController <
Admin::LocationsController)

A request to /admin/tabs/details results in a "uninitialized constant
Admin::TabsController" error. If I go in and remove Edge Rails out of
the vendor directory, the request works as expected.
